3. Tatoy’s Manokan and Seafoods

Branches: Sto. Nino Sur Arevalo Iloilo City , Iloilo City


Places to Eat in Iloilo – Where to Eat in Iloilo – Yoorekka.com, must visit in Iloilo

Tatoy’s serves a variety of local dishes

Images: Resty Nuegas (L); Tatoy's Manokan and Seafoods

There’s a place to eat in Iloilo with many restaurants: the Villa Beach in Arevalo, Iloilo City. However, one place tourists must pay a visit to is Tatoy’s Manokan and Seafoods restaurant. The variety of dishes they serve here will make first-timers forget about calorie counting and dieting. Some of the most-loved dishes the restaurant boasts of are roasted chicken and pork, shrimp, squid, baked oysters and scallops, and grilled fish.

Tatoy’s Manokan and Seafoods was established by Mang Tatoy, from whom the restaurant got its name, and now has two branches in Iloilo. This place to eat in Iloilo is very friendly to budget tourists as everything here is affordable.

Tatoy’s Manokan and Seafoods is open daily from 9:00 AM to 9:00 PM.

5. Iloilo’s Nato & Helen Native and Seafoods Restaurant

Address: Jalandoni St. Brgy. Bolilao, Mandurriao, Iloilo City


Places to Eat in Iloilo – Where to Eat in Iloilo – Yoorekka.com, where to eat in Iloilo

The green building of Nato & Helen is easy to spot.

Image: Iloilo's Nato & Helen Native and Seafoods Restaurant

Every hungry tourist who comes by Iloilo City must have at least one lunch or dinner at Iloilo’s Nato and Helen Native & Seafoods Restaurant in Bolilao, Mandurriao. The family-style restaurant, which started small with only fish and oysters as the main offerings on the menu, is managed by the couple Renato and Helen Robles. This is a must-visit in Iloilo if you crave shrimps, squid, milkfish, seer fish, blue marlin, oysters, and the like, which they can have cooked according to their preference.

With the business growing, this restaurant is not only the place to eat in Iloilo, but they now also provide catering services and boodle fight preparations for groups and organizations.

Nato & Helen is open Monday to Saturday from 10:00 AM to 11:00 PM and Sunday from 10:00 AM to 7:00 PM. It is a go-to place to eat in Iloilo people from all economic classes dine here because of their mouth-watering food and affordable prices.

8. Brewery Gastropub

Address: Donato M. Pison Ave, Mandurriao, Iloilo City, Iloilo


Places to Eat in Iloilo – Where to Eat in Iloilo – Yoorekka.com, where to eat in Iloilo

The wide range of international beer at Brewery Gastropub

Image: Brewery Gastropub

Those fond of drinking can head to Brewery Gastropub in San Rafael, Mandurriao; this place is a must-visit in Iloilo. The area is the first imported beer bar and gastropub in Iloilo. They serve 120 different kinds of beer worldwide, with 14 draft beers from their draft systems.

Brewery Gastropub is also a place to eat in Iloilo; they offer gourmet dishes that go well with the beers they sell. Some food items are available for takeout, too. The pub is five minutes from SM City Iloilo and Plazuela de Iloilo and within walking distance from the Atria Park District. Parking is fine as ample spaces are available nearby.
